## Building Access — Spares Room (Hullbrook Annex)

Contractors: the spare hardware room is down the east corridor on the ground floor, third door on the left. Sign in at the front desk first and grab a visitor lanyard. Anything you take out, jot it in the blue logbook — yes, even the little stuff. The door self-locks, so don't wedge it. To get in, punch in the code below.

staff pass of hagug-taguf = bdg-HJ-9

Handover — Top Floor Quiet Room

Priya, the quiet room on level 9 at Calder House is now bookable again after the ventilation fix. Please keep the blinds down until the glare film arrives, and log any booking clashes with facilities. The door lock was rekeyed on Tuesday, so use the new code below.

badge for fajog-fahap: bdg-G-50

## Onboarding: log sampling for Chattermill

Chattermill emits ~2M lines/hour, mostly heartbeat noise. We sample at 5% via the Sievegate sidecar; error-level lines bypass sampling entirely. Sampling rate lives in `SAMPLE_RATE`; don't raise it without checking ingest quotas with the platform group. Sievegate ships sampled output to the central sink, which requires authentication. Before starting the sidecar locally, add the sink credential to your env file on the next line.

env line for fajop-taguf: VAULT_KEY20=82a8caa7b14c704c3638

Subject: Offline mode live for TrailMark surveys

Team,

Offline mode is now enabled for all TrailMark field-survey users. Surveys started without connectivity are stored locally and synced automatically once the device reconnects. Expect tickets about the new yellow "pending sync" banner — that's normal, not an error. Conflicts are resolved last-write-wins for now; manual merge comes next quarter. If a customer reports lost entries, collect the build token shown below.

pipeline stamp: htk4_66df

The switch follows repeated service failures in the cold-chain lanes and a 9% cost differential confirmed by procurement. Contracts are signed; onboarding runs three weeks. Tomas Arville will lead integration until Priya Senholt assumes the directorship. Escalate exceptions through the transition desk, not the old Ostmere channels. The broader commercial rationale is noted below.

confidential, bagep-kahip: Only 9 of the 80 pilot accounts renewed Ralix, so a churn review is set for October 1.